City Overview:
Bunsari is a serene town with a population of approximately 20,000 residents. It is situated in the northern part of Jigawa State, known for its agricultural activities, particularly the cultivation of crops such as millet, sorghum, and cowpeas. The town boasts a rich cultural heritage, with the majority of its inhabitants belonging to the Hausa ethnic group. Visitors to Bunsari can explore traditional markets, witness vibrant festivals, and experience the warm hospitality of the locals.

The Jigawa Region:
Bunsari is part of the larger Jigawa State, which is located in the northwestern region of Nigeria. Jigawa State is known for its diverse landscapes, including vast plains, rolling hills, and the majestic Hadejia-Nguru Wetlands. The state is also home to historical sites such as the Birnin Kudu Rock Paintings and the Gwaram Local Government Secretariat, which showcases impressive architectural designs.
